Longevity Holdings, Inc.
Marketing Design Specialist
Longevity Holdings, Inc., Minneapolis, Minnesota, United States, 55400
Overview
Marketing Design Specialist at Longevity Holdings, Inc. (doing business through its subsidiaries) with Berwyn Group as part of the branding and marketing team. The role combines creative design with hands-on technical skills in WordPress, Adobe Creative Suite, and basic HTML. The ideal candidate has a strong eye for design, excellent attention to detail, and the ability to translate business objectives into compelling marketing materials. Responsibilities
Brand Management: Maintain and evolve the Berwyn brand identity across all digital and print materials, ensuring consistency in tone, style, and visual presentation. Collateral Design: Create engaging marketing materials such as brochures, presentations, trade show graphics, infographics, one-pagers, and digital assets. Website Management: Update and maintain the company’s WordPress website, ensuring design consistency, usability, and functionality; basic HTML knowledge preferred for customization. Social Media: Design and manage creative content for Berwyn’s LinkedIn and other digital channels, aligning with brand strategy and campaign goals. Email & Campaign Support: Design visuals and templates for campaigns, events, and communications in collaboration with the marketing team. Vendor Coordination: Work with printers, designers, and other external partners to ensure quality and timely delivery of marketing assets. Cross-Department Collaboration: Partner with sales, product, and leadership teams to develop materials that support company initiatives and client engagement. Qualifications
Education: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Graphic Design, Communications, or related field preferred. Experience: 3–5 years of professional experience in marketing design, brand management, or related roles. Technical Skills
Pro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ite (Illustrator, InDesign, Photoshop) Strong working knowledge of WordPress (required) HTML/CSS experience preferred Familiarity with LinkedIn and other social platforms for business use Strong attention to detail and organization Ability to manage multiple projects and meet deadlines Creative thinker with strong visual storytelling abilities Excellent written and verbal communication skills Location & Schedule
Hybrid, 1 day per week in Minneapolis, MN office. Benefits
Comprehensive health insurance, dental insurance, and vision coverage Company-paid life insurance, short and long-term disability insurance Generous PTO, paid holidays, and floating holidays Summer hours: half-day every other Friday Investment in career development including LinkedIn Learning and professional development funds Compensation
The base pay range for this role is $59,000 – $72,000. Base pay is positioned within the range based on knowledge, skills, and experience, with consideration given to internal equity. Residency & Eligibility
